Apple iPad Air 2019 review: happy medium

Apple iPad Air 2019 review: happy medium

Posted on March 27, 2019 By Jarvis

There sure are a lot of different iPads now. Last week’s announcement of a new iPad Air and iPad mini means that Apple’s tablet lineup includes five different screen sizes, each of which has its own storage or LTE options on top of that. Apple has an iPad at price points that range from $329 for a basic iPad all the way up to (an absurd) $1,899 for a maxed-out 12.9-inch iPad Pro.

If you’re trying to choose among them, you might think that’s too many iPads, but I think there’s a surprising amount of coherency to the lineup. More importantly, there’s a clear standout best choice for people looking to get more than the basics without spending iPad Pro prices. That choice, if you haven’t guessed, is the new iPad Air.
